It Is High Time We Remove The Name ‘Zongo’ From Our Body Politic - Allotey Appeals To Chief Imam

Former Central Regional Chairman of the opposition National Democratic Congress (NDC), Allotey Jacobs has appealed to the national Chief Imam Sheik Osman Nuhu Sharabutu and Islamic scholars to incorporate the spirit of nationalism into residents in Zongo communities.

He called on the Chief Imam and Islamic scholars to talk to the Zongo communities to stop fanning violence in the country.

According to him, the name "Zongo" has become synonymous with violence and so residents in Zongo communities are usually found to be causing mayhem in the country.

This, he said, doesn't paint a good picture about the settlers in the community.

“They will need to talk to our brothers in these Muslim communities. They need to be talked to. We need to educate them. We need to orientate them. We need to conscientize them that Ghana first and not about individuals and not about political parties . . . It’s very disturbing and there’s the need for a change,” he said.

He was commenting on the recent shooting incident at the NDC office in Kumasi where one person was shot dead and another seriously injured and receiving urgent medical attention.

Allotey Jacobs, who seemed to have had enough of the behaviour of residents in Zongo communities, appealed to the Chief Imam to add his voice to his (Allotey) calls for Zongo to be expunged because it creates a bad mental picture about the indwellers.

“I want to make a personal appeal to the national Chief Imam, my very good old father, the man of God and the Supremo of Islam in Ghana [I want to appeal] that every evil thing is associated with Zongo but the meaning of a Zongo is a market place . . . for our northern neigbours to come and trade; so the place they settled is where we call Zongo.

"But now Zongo has become something that anything about party violence, assault, destruction means they’re people from Zongo. My appeal to him is that it is high time we remove the name ‘Zongo’ from our body politic . . . We should remove Zongo out of our system. It doesn’t create a good picture,” he told host Kwami Sefa Kayi on Peace FM's 'Kokrokoo'.

He also called on the Akufo-Addo government to change the name of the Zongo Ministry to "Ministry for Muslim Development" to make the communities neighborly.
